Why you'll love this trip
- Zoom about the city of Hue on the back of a motorbike and see all the ancient sites with a handy local guide – now this is travelling like a local.
- Walk through the UNESCO World Heritage-listed town of ancient Hoi An and maybe grab a new suit from one of the world-famous tailor shops here.
- Spend an unforgettable night on a traditional junk boat in Ha Long Bay – one of Vietnam’s most remarkable natural wonders and a UNESCO World Heritage site – and maybe go kayaking between the karsts for a different perspective.
- Embrace a slower pace during a private boat tour of the Mekong Delta and meet local craftspeople in the villages that line the river's waterways.
- Sample local food wherever you go, including a seafood dinner on Ha Long Bay, vegetarian lunch at a Buddhist nunnery, coconut candy in the Mekong Delta and a final dinner at KOTO restaurant (not to mention the street food).

Is this trip right for you?
- You'll cover a lot of distance on this trip, including on overnight trains. Accommodation and amenities are shared and basic, but the experience of rubbing shoulders with the locals makes it all worthwhile. For more about what this experience is like, see our blog post intrepidtravel.com/adventures/what-to-expect-on-an-overnight.
- The sightseeing tour by motorbike in Hue is great fun with bikes driven safely by professionals (and helmets provided), but alternative transport can be arranged for those who would prefer not to travel by motorbike.
- Depending on where you come from, the weather in Vietnam might be hotter and more humid than what you are used to.
